Minimal production ensures a very concentrated wine. The 2004 was aged for 30 months in oak barrels and then another 30 months in the bottle. The grapes hail mainly from a vineyard situated in a natural amphitheater alongside a small river. It's a wine of exceptional quality, personality and inimitable style. The finish just keeps going, it is sensational to experience.
